7.15.08- Lil Wayne Best Rapper Alive
Tuesday, July 15th, 2008
TIME Magazine recently dubbed Lil Wayne “The Best Rapper Alive.”
According to TIME:
His wordplay can be thrilling (”My picture should be in the dictionary next to the definition of definition”), and no other rapper finds as much joy in rhyming; “in the way,” “everyday,” “what we say,” “cliché,” “Andre 3K,” “sensei” is a typical string from Dr. Carter, his prescription for what ails rap. But the impact owes more to his delivery than to his wit. Wayne isn’t afraid to sound bizarre.

7.14.08- Yung Joc Accused
Monday, July 14th, 2008
TMZ reports that Yung Joc has been accused by an Atlanta company of taking off with almost $25,000 of stereo gear.
He is due in court in Fulton County today to fight it out with the owners of Stereotypes, a high-end stereo outfit, who say that they installed $25,000 worth of stereo equipment last year, but got stiffed out of their fee.
Last year, Yung Joc was arrested in Cleveland for carrying a concealed weapon.
7.14.08- Faith Evans Tell All Set For August
Monday, July 14th, 2008
The much anticipated Faith Evans tell all book, Keep The Faith: A Memoir, is now set for release on August 29th.
The book is said to chronicle the much talked about relationship between Evans and The Notorious B.I.G.
The following is a brief excerpt from the book:
“It’s been over ten years since Big was killed. I grieved for him for a very long time. And then, as time passed, the icy wall of grief surrounding my heart began to thaw and I began to heal. I remarried, had more children, and continued to record and release more music. I continued to live my life. And while I can never discount the time I spent with Big, I’ve never felt the need to live in the past.
But sometimes, I still find myself thinking about Big being rushed the hospital, and I break down in tears.
It’s not just because we hung up on each other during what would be our last telephone conversation. And it’s not because I am raising our son, a young man who has never known his father.
It’s partly all of those things. But mainly it’s because he wasn’t ready to go. His debut album was called Ready to Die. But in the end, he wasn’t. Big never got a chance to tell his story. It’s been left to others to tell it for him. In making the decision to tell my own story, it means that I’ve become one of those who can give insight to who Big really was. But I can only speak on what he meant to me.
Yet I also want people to understand that although he was a large part of my life, my story doesn’t actually begin or end with Big’s death. My journey has been complicated on many levels. And since I am always linked to Big, there are a lot of misconceptions about who I really am.
I hope that in reading my words, there is inspiration to be found. Perhaps you can duplicate my success or achieve where I have failed. Maybe you can skip over the mistakes I’ve made. Use my life as an example-of what to do and in some cases, what not to do.
It’s not easy putting your life out there for the masses. But I’ve decided I’ll tell my own story. For Big. For my children. And for myself.”
7.14.08- From G’s To Gents On MTV
Monday, July 14th, 2008
Tomorrow night, MTV and executive producer Jamie Foxx will debut the new reality series From G’s To Gents.
From G’s to Gents is a reality competition in which 14 guys from the streets try to become the perfect gentleman under the tutelage of Fonzworth Bentley, the man servant known for being Diddy’s eclectic, former personal assistant. The last man standing will be awarded a $100,000 cash prize.

7.11.08- T.I. Saved From Club Brawl
Friday, July 11th, 2008
T.I. was supposed to perform in an Atlanta nightclub Tuesday night, but when a fight broke out, his security and court appointed monitor got him out of there.
T.I.’s defense attorney, Steve Sadow told The Atlanta Journal-Constitution his client had nothing to do with the incident but could not provide any details on exactly what happened.
T.I. struck a deal earlier this year in his federal weapons case allowing him freedom for a year while he serves at least 1,000 hours of community service, pays a $100,000 fee and adheres to a strict curfew before heading to jail for a year and a day.
